Pore Structure and Permeability of Cementitious Materials Containing a Carboxylic Acid Type Hydrophobic Agent

Integral hydrophobic treatment is the most effective method to prolong service life of concrete by resisting transport water containing aggressive ions. Carboxylic Acid Structure and Chemistry

Carboxylic acids are hydrocarbon derivatives containing a carboxyl (COOH) moiety. Recall that carbon has four valence electrons and therefore requires four electrons or bonds to complete its octet. Based on this valence and bonding order, carbon forms four bonds in its neutral state, and these may be four single bonds or combinations of single and multiple bonds.
